RAD Ballet

At the Northamptonshire School of Dance our ballet classes follow the Royal Academy of Dance (RAD) syllabus from Tiny Ballet, to Pre-Primary and Primary, to Grades 1 to 8 and the Vocationals, right up until Advanced 2, the highest level the RAD offer.

Exams and Class Awards are offered three times per year and although these are optional at our school, they are wholeheartedly encouraged, as children thrive on the sense of achievement that taking part and success can bring.

The benefits of ballet include:

  • Strength, stamina, control and endurance
  • Flexibility and range of motion
  • Musicality and appreciation of different music genres
  • Coordination and balance
  • Good listening, co-operation and self-discipline
  • Enhanced imagination and creativity
  • Social skills and improved confidence
  • UCAS points for university applications earned through RAD exams
  • Having fun with friends!

Ballet Uniform

We recommend that dance shoes are ordered through Northamptonshire School of Dance to ensure quality and teachers will check fittings. Pointe shoes should be professionally fitted, please contact us for recommendations.

Girls’ Uniform

  • Leotard – colour and style according to the Grade
  • Ballet tights or socks
  • Ballet shoes
  • Character shoes and skirt from Grade 1
  • Crossover ballet cardigan and optional legwarmers for the winter months
  • Hair in bun or pinned plaits

Boys’ Uniform

  • White short sleeved leotard or slim fit t-shirt
  • White ballet socks, white ballet shoes and black character shoes from Grade 1
  • Navy dance shorts or stirrups
  • NSD dance trousers and white long sleeved thermal vest for the winter months

The correct uniform must be worn for all lessons, as we find this helps students get into the right mindset for the class.
